Tuning aluminum spatial distribution in ZSM-5 membranes: a new strategy to fabricate high performance and stable zeolite membranes for dehydration of acetic acid†
Jianhua Yang,Liangqing Li,Wanze Li,Jinqu Wang,Dehong Yin,Jinming Lu,Yan Zhang,Hongchen Guo
Chemical Communications Pub Date : 09/24/2014 00:00:00 , DOI:10.1039/C4CC04747H
Abstract

A novel ZSM-5 membrane with a low Si/Al ratio and homogeneous aluminum spatial distribution was achieved from an organic template-free inorganic gel in the presence of both OH and F ions and the obtained ZSM-5 membrane exhibited excellent selectivity and high flux and stability for dehydration of acetic acid in a wide AcOH content range.
